How does Chime compare to other banks in terms of cryptocurrency support?
Can you provide a detailed comparison between Chime and other banks in terms of their support for cryptocurrencies?
3 answers
- feel heartJan 05, 2026 · 6 months agoChime is a digital bank that offers limited support for cryptocurrencies. While it allows users to link their cryptocurrency wallets to their Chime accounts, the platform itself does not provide direct cryptocurrency trading or investment services. In comparison, some traditional banks have started offering cryptocurrency-related services, such as allowing customers to buy and sell cryptocurrencies through their banking apps. However, these services are often limited to a few popular cryptocurrencies and may come with higher fees compared to dedicated cryptocurrency exchanges.
